| For the three months ended March 31, | 2026 | 2025 |
|---|---|---|
| Proceeds from issuance of Class A Common Stock | - | 775,000,000 |
| Repurchase of Class A Common Stock | - | (525,000,000) |
| Share issuance costs | - | (29,429,791) |
| Net cash provided by financing activities | 463 | 221,607,754 |
| (Decrease) increase in cash and cash equivalents during the period | (18,876,951) | 187,269,266 |
| Cash and cash equivalents, beginning of period | 237,919,453 | 114,018,900 |
| Cash and cash equivalents, end of period | $219,042,502 | $301,288,166 |

- What is Rumble, Inc.'s financing cash flow?
- Rumble, Inc. (RUM) reported financing cash flow of $463 in Q1 2026.
- How has Rumble, Inc.'s financing cash flow changed year-over-year?
- Rumble, Inc.'s financing cash flow decreased by 100.0% year-over-year, from $221.61M to $463.
- What does financing cash flow mean?
- Total net cash provided by or used in financing activities — debt issuance/repayment, equity transactions, and dividend payments.
